Abstract
In general, this invention involves various improvements relating to food service apparatus, including an energy-compensation feature to compensate for the transfer of heat from one food-holding compartment to another food-holding compartment, and an energy-limit feature for preventing overheating of the apparatus in the event it is incorrectly programmed by an operator, for example.

13. A method of operating apparatus for heating food, comprising
placing food in a first compartment of said apparatus, operating a first heat source of said apparatus to deliver heat to food in the first compartment, placing food in a second compartment of said apparatus adjacent the first compartment, operating a second heat source of said apparatus to deliver heat to food in the second compartment, and varying the amount of heat delivered in the first compartment by the first heat source as a function of the amount of heat delivered in the second compartment by the second heat source.

24. Heating or cooling apparatus comprising:
-
a first compartment; a first heat transfer device operable in time-based cycles for heating or cooling the first compartment; a second compartment adjacent the first compartment; a second heat transfer device operable in time-based cycles for heating or cooling the second compartment; and a control system for controlling the operation of said first and second heat transfer devices, said control system being programmed to operate the first heat transfer device to vary the amount of heat transferred to heat or cool the first compartment by the first heat transfer device as a function of the amount of heat transferred to heat or cool the second compartment by the second heat transfer device.

25. A method of operating apparatus for heating or cooling, said method comprising
operating a first heat transfer device in time-based cycles to heat or cool a first compartment of said apparatus, operating a second heat transfer device in time-based cycles to heat or cool a second compartment of said apparatus, and varying the amount of heat transferred by the first heat transfer device to heat or cool the first compartment as a function of the amount of heat transferred by the second heat transfer device to heat or cool the second compartment.
